Benjamin "Bugsy" Siegel: The Gangster, the Flamingo, and the Making of Modern Las Vegas

This intriguing biography recounts the life of the legendary Benjamin "Bugsy" Siegel, revealing his true role in the development of Las Vegas and debunking some of the common myths about his notoriety.


• Assesses Siegel's life as a gangster in organized crime of the time

• Provides a detailed account of Siegel's last day in 1947, culminating with his murder at his girlfriend's house in Beverly Hills

• Discusses the facts and fallacies about his association with the development of Las Vegas

• Features a chronological treatment of Siegel in films, novels, documentaries, and accounts in newspapers and magazines

• Includes photographs of Siegel and the Flamingo Hotel and Casino at the time of its construction and opening
